At an event on Tuesday, the OnePlus Nord debuted in India at a starting price of Rs 24,999. With Nord, the company has announced its re-entry into the mid-range smartphone space. Or, as the CEO of the company said in an interview with Fast Company, it is “going back to its roots.” Despite the hype, the OnePlus Nord does not break new ground, but manages to strike the right balance with reasonable specifications. To be fair, in many cases, that’s what a consumer really wants – the OnePlus Nord is also the first OnePlus smartphone to come with 6 cameras! A dual selfie camera and a quad rear camera setup make up the number. The company has managed to pack flagship features like a 90Hz display, 30T Warp fast charging support, up to 12GB of RAM, and 5G connectivity in this smartphone, keeping the price below Rs 30,000. And this is where the Nord has an edge over its competitors in the market. OnePlus Nord pricing

6 GB RAM + 64 GB storage variant: Rs 24,999 8 GB RAM + 128 storage variant: Rs 27.999 12 GB RAM + 256 GB storage variant: Rs 29,999

conclusion

With up to 12GB of RAM, 5G connectivity, and the latest Qualcomm Snapdragon 765G chipset, the OnePlus Nord offers premium features without cutting corners. But when you look at the overall offering and price tag, OnePlus Nord is a close call with Redmi K20 Pro and Realme X3. If the future-proof notion of 5G is important to you, with a modern upper-mid-range chipset. and a refined aesthetic, OnePlus Nord is a good choice. OnePlus’s OxygenOS also attracts a lot of buyers, as it doesn’t come with bloatware like its competitors. The company made special mention of the various software optimizations they made, to ensure a smooth user experience. For gamers who prioritize speed, the best option is Redmi Note K20 Pro or Realme X3, which have superior chipsets and GPUs. Battery and fast charging are similar on OnePlus Nord, Realme X3 and Redmi K20 Pro. If you use your phone to consume a lot of content or compulsive shows, then Nord impresses with a light weight 90hz 408ppi AMOLED display. (181 g). The 4,115 mAh battery and 30T fast charging is a bonus.In terms of camera, the Vivo X50 Pro offers a good deal with its recently introduced gimbal camera, which helps to capture stable videos and images. But at 50k, it is an expensive option. The Nord, on the other hand, features a better camera for selfies (on paper) and a rear quad camera setup, borrowed from the OnePlus 8, at a reasonable price. However, there are no party tricks in the imaging department – the Nord is clearly meant to be more than the sum of its parts.
